GARCIA-VELASCO, Rómulo et al. Evaluation of resistance to Fusarium wilt race 1 in new banana clones. Rev. mex. fitopatol [online]. 2023, vol.41, n.2, pp.285-297. Epub Aug 11, 2023. ISSN 2007-8080. https://doi.org/10.18781/r.mex.fit.2304-1.
In previous works, a method was developed for the differentiation at the foliar level of the response of banana plants to Fusarium race 1 wilt, which constitutes a useful tool to increase the efficiency of resistance selection in ex vitro conditions. The objective of this work was to evaluate resistance to this disease in new banana clones using the evaluation method mentioned. For this, six moments of evaluation were made; and ten plants of each selected line of the irradiated ‘Zanzíbar’ clone were used. The results showed that the plants of the evaluated lines of the irradiated ‘Zanzíbar’ clone indicate that they are promising materials for genetic improvement in the crop aimed at resistance to this disease. On the other hand, a response to selection was obtained in a short time (48 hours), as well as evaluating the lines selected from large populations of plants (60 plants) with the exclusion of other organisms; and the control of environmental conditions that could interfere with the results obtained. However, it is necessary to continue additional studies in the field to confirm the resistance in the evaluated lines.
